Key Grammar Structures
-
Baby you're missing something in the air
➔ Present continuous tense
➔ The phrase 'you're missing' uses the present continuous tense to describe an action happening now or around now. It emphasizes that the subject is in the process of missing something.
-
What's going on, it's cold in here
➔ Present continuous tense / Present simple tense
➔ 'What's going on' uses the present continuous to ask about an action happening now. 'It's cold' uses the present simple to state a current condition.
-
You have a life but it's torn and tattered
➔ Present simple tense with 'but' contrast
➔ The sentence uses the present simple to state a fact ('You have a life') and contrasts it with a negative condition ('but it's torn and tattered') using 'but'.
-
Spare your heart, save your soul
➔ Imperative mood
➔ The phrases 'Spare your heart' and 'save your soul' are in the imperative mood, giving direct commands or advice.
-
Find your feet and your fortune can be told
➔ Imperative mood / Modal verb 'can'
➔ 'Find your feet' is in the imperative mood, giving a command. 'Your fortune can be told' uses the modal verb 'can' to express possibility.
-
Release, relax, let go
➔ Imperative mood (list of commands)
➔ The phrase is a list of commands in the imperative mood, instructing the listener to take specific actions.
-
And hey now let's recover your soul
➔ Let's (contraction of 'let us') for suggestion
➔ 'Let's' is a contraction of 'let us' and is used here to make a suggestion or invitation to the listener.
